What Is Canine Neoplasia?
Canine neoplasia describes uncontrolled cell growth caused by genetic changes within the body. These altered cells divide without normal limits and may invade nearby tissues or spread to other organs.
Not all tumors are cancer. Benign tumors grow slowly and stay localized. Malignant tumors grow faster and may spread through the blood or lymphatic systems. Neoplasia in dogs includes both forms, which is why diagnosis matters before treatment decisions.
Veterinarians identify neoplasia through exams, imaging, and laboratory testing. Early detection often allows for simpler management and better comfort.
Why Neoplasia Develops in Dogs
Cancer does not have one single cause. It results from a mix of genetic tendencies and environmental exposures over time. Cells naturally age, and errors can occur during division.
Some dogs inherit genes that make them more prone to abnormal growth. Others develop neoplasia due to repeated inflammation, hormone influence, or weakened immune response.
Environmental factors also play a role. Exposure to tobacco smoke, certain chemicals, excessive sun, or chronic infections increases cellular stress. Over time, this stress can lead to Canine Neoplasia developing silently.
Common Types of Neoplasia in Dogs
Understanding tumor types helps owners recognize warning signs earlier.
Skin and Subcutaneous Tumors
These are among the most frequently diagnosed. Lumps under or on the skin may be benign lipomas or malignant mast cell tumors. Size, texture, and growth speed provide clues, but testing is essential.
Mammary Gland Tumors
Unspayed female dogs face a higher risk. These tumors can be benign or malignant and often appear as firm nodules along the mammary chain. Early spaying lowers risk significantly.
Lymphoma
Lymphoma affects lymph nodes and organs like the spleen and liver. Dogs may show swollen nodes, fatigue, or appetite loss. Neoplasia in dogs often presents this way in middle-aged breeds.
Bone Tumors
Osteosarcoma is aggressive and painful. It commonly affects large breeds and long bones. Lameness that does not improve requires immediate evaluation.
Internal Organ Tumors
Tumors of the liver, spleen, lungs, or intestines often progress quietly. Weight loss, vomiting, or bloating may appear late, making routine exams vital.
Key Risk Factors Pet Owners Should Know
Certain factors raise the chance of neoplasia developing.
Age is the most significant factor. Older dogs experience more cellular damage over time. Breed also matters. Boxers, Golden Retrievers, Rottweilers, and German Shepherds show higher rates of specific cancers.
Reproductive status influences risk. Unspayed females have increased mammary tumor risk, while intact males may develop testicular tumors.
Lifestyle plays a role. Obesity creates inflammation, and limited activity weakens the immune response. Environmental exposures, including pesticides and secondhand smoke, add risk.

Signs That Should Never Be Ignored
Dogs often hide discomfort. Owners should watch for persistent lumps, unexplained weight loss, appetite changes, limping, bleeding, or chronic fatigue.
Behavior shifts also matter. Reduced play, withdrawal, or changes in sleep patterns signal internal stress. Early evaluation prevents delay when Neoplasia in dogs is suspected.
How Neoplasia Is Diagnosed
Diagnosis begins with a physical exam and history. Fine needle aspiration, biopsy, blood tests, and imaging provide clarity. Each test builds a complete picture.
Accurate diagnosis guides treatment choices and realistic expectations. Not every tumor needs aggressive care, but every mass deserves assessment.
